Petition for Change of Name, Recognition of Change of Gender, and Issuance of New Birth Certificate (Form NC-200 ) and Attachment to Petition for Change of Name (Form NC-110 ), Order to Show Cause for Change of Name to Conform to Gender Identity (Form NC-125 / NC-225 ), and.
Cost: The filing fee for a petition for a decree of change of name or gender is $435. If you cannot afford the fee, you can ask for a fee waiver.

If you are changing your gender you can use the DMV form DL-329 to request the change. Forms are available at any DMV location and on our website. You do not need a court order to change your gender on your California driver's license or DMV identity card.
The first time you are changing your sex marker in a passport, you must use Form DS-11. After that, you can renew by mail using Form DS-82, if you are eligible. Children under age 16 must use Form DS-11 and appear in-person with both parents/legal guardians when applying for a passport.
Fill out your court forms. Have your forms reviewed. Make 1 copy of all your forms. File your forms with the court clerk. Go to your court hearing, if necessary. Get your Decree Changing Name and Gender from the court. Changing your birth certificate.
You will need to obtain the form VS-24 (Affidavit to amend a record) and file it with the California State Office of Vital Records in Sacramento.
As of January 1, 2019, a minor may petition the court to recognize a change of gender to female, male, or nonbinary. The petition must be signed by one or two of the minor's parents, a guardian, or, if both parents are deceased and there is no guardian, by a near friend or relative.
